Sokoto Gov’t welcomes International Collaboration to combat terrorism

By: Muhammad Ibrahim, Sokoto.

Sokoto State Govt under the leadership of Governor Ahmad Aliyu Sokoto confirms Nigerian-US joint airstrike in Tangaza LGA with no civilian casualties reported.

The operation targets terrorist hideouts, part of efforts to curb terrorism and cross-border crimes.

The statement by Director-General media and publicity to the governor Abubakar Bawa said the airstrike occurred in Tangaza LGA, Sokoto North Senatorial District recording no civilian casualties in Jabo village or Tangaza.

The governor therefore urged the residents to cooperate with authorities, provide info to security agencies for lasting peace and as well conduct Prayers for security agencies to defeat criminals.

The Govt on its part welcomes international collaboration to combat terrorism, the reason why it has been supporting security agencies for 2 years, providing equipment.

Governor Ahmad Aliyu then urged residents to cooperate, provide info to security agencies for peace.

The airstrike aims to curb terrorism and cross-border crimes in Sokoto State.
